Description :
prawn pickle is a traditional konkani seafood reipe.. the name is prwan pickle but it does not come under the pickle category... its very delicious and tastes awesome when eaten the next day....

Directions | How to make Prawn Pickle
deshell the prawns and marinate it with turmeric and salt ( not much)and keep it aside for 10 minutes... in a pan heat oil and mustards once it splutters add hing and then turn off or lower the heat and add curry leaves and add chilli powder and stir quickly see that it doesnt burn... the aroma of hing and chilli powder is awesome!!! quickly pour little water not much and add the prawns mix well .. add the tamarind pulp and stir well add salt to taste ... the pickle shouldnt be very thin in terms of consistency... so keep atrack of the water you pour... and add proper amount only... the prawns cook very fast ... once they are round cover with the lid .. do not eat this as soon as it is done atleast ,eat 6-7 hrs after it is cooked ...you can cook it in between to prevent it from bacteria :-) but the best taste comes when eaten next day...
Recipe Tips
Serving Ideas
the amount of tamarind should be proper its very important to note this... the taste is gone if it becomes too pungent...
best with rice or as a side dish with rie and a fish curry
